## Account recovery — Pinwheel log-sampling service

For the weekly eng sync: the Pinwheel sampler, which throttles logs from the notoriously chatty Larkspur service, runs under a dedicated service account. If that account gets disabled — usually after a credential rotation misfire — sampling stops and Larkspur floods the aggregator within minutes. Re-enable via the Ops console's recovery flow and restart the sampler pods. When the console prompts for recovery credentials, supply the passphrase noted below.

unlock words, yajep-tagaf: aldeth-ralok-quenath-gilael-norir-kaseth-oliox-fraeth-kelmir

Subject: DR drill — inventory reconciliation job

For your review: yesterday's drill failed over the Stockmere reconciliation job to the Fenwick standby cluster. Reconciliation completed with zero variance, and audit events replicated correctly. One finding: restoring the job's encrypted checkpoint store required the recovery passphrase, so we are documenting it here; it appears immediately below.

unlock words, hahaf-fajeg: quenmir-belius

Ticket: Slimmed image breaks runtime on Pellarc build agents.

Repro steps:
1. Build the hollowed image with the strip-layers profile enabled.
2. Push to the staging registry and deploy to the canary pool.
3. Container exits with a missing shared-library error within ten seconds.

Expected: parity with the full image. Actual: crash loop. Suspect the trim step removes the resolver libs. To pull the failing image from the staging registry, authenticate with the token below.

session JWT of tawip-kajog = eyJhbGciOiJIUzI1NiIsInR5cCI6IkpXVCJ9.eyJzdWIiOiI2dKYGGIn0.afsnASii

# Service Accounts — ChipGate Reader

The ChipGate timing-chip reader uploads split times through a dedicated service account rather than a runner-facing login. This account is restricted to the ingest endpoint of the internal RaceSync service and carries no read permissions. Rotate its key after every event season and record the rotation date here. The current RaceSync key is below.

API key for bagaf-kagep: vxb2-pb